As attorney general in 2010, Harris’ office also opposed DNA testing requested by the lawyers for Kevin Cooper, who had been on the state’s death row since 1985 for a quadruple murder he said he did not commit. In 2018, after a New York Times article highlighted misconduct by police investigators in Cooper’s case, Harris advocated for the state to allow the testing.
A comprehensive investigation commissioned by the state did ultimately conduct DNA testing, concluding last year that the evidence of Cooper’s guilt was “extensive and conclusive.”
